Samsung is set to enhance its AI TV lineup by integrating Google Photos AI features, bringing smarter and more personalized experiences to living rooms. This move highlights how artificial intelligence is moving beyond smartphones and laptops and becoming a core part of everyday home entertainment. With this update, Samsung aims to make smart TVs more interactive, intuitive, and useful for families.
What’s New in Samsung AI TVs?
The integration allows Samsung smart TVs to use Google Photos AI to organize, search, and display personal photos more intelligently. Users will be able to find images using natural language, such as searching by people, places, or events. AI-powered enhancements like automatic photo curation, improved image quality, and smart slideshows will turn TVs into dynamic digital photo frames.
Why This Matters
Smart TVs are evolving from simple viewing devices into AI-driven home hubs. By embedding Google’s AI photo intelligence, Samsung is improving usability without requiring technical knowledge. Families can easily relive memories, display vacation albums, or create ambient displays with minimal effort. This also reflects the growing role of AI in managing personal content across screens.
Impact on the Smart TV Market
This partnership strengthens Samsung’s position in the competitive smart TV market, where brands are racing to differentiate through AI features. It also deepens Samsung’s collaboration with Google, blending hardware leadership with advanced AI software.
